When working with metal fabrication, understanding the right tools for the job is crucial. Among the various tools available, metal grinding discs and cutting discs play essential but distinct roles. This guide delves into the differences between metal grinding disc and cutting disc, offering practical steps, descriptions, and scenarios to help you make informed decisions.

Step 1: Identify Your Project Needs

Determine whether you need to grind or cut metal for your project.

  • Grind: If you aim to smooth rough edges, remove rust, or prepare surfaces for welding, a grinding disc is suitable.
  • Cut: For tasks that require slicing through metal or creating clean breaks, a cutting disc is the better option.

Step 2: Choose the Right Disc Size

Select the appropriate size for your angle grinder or tool.

  • Grinders: Typical sizes range from 4.5 inches to 9 inches. Ensure that the disc diameter matches your tool.
  • Usage Scenario: A 4.5-inch cutting disc is suitable for DIY projects, while a 9-inch grinding disc might be better for industrial applications.

Step 3: Understand the Material Composition

Know the materials that each disc is designed to work with.

  • Grinding Discs: These are generally made from aluminum oxide or zirconia, ideal for steel and other hard metals.
  • Cutting Discs: Often crafted from resin-bonded materials, they are designed to cut through a variety of metals, including stainless steel and aluminum.

Step 4: Familiarize Yourself with Operational Techniques

Learn proper techniques to use each type effectively and safely.

  • Grinding Technique: Hold the grinder at a 20-degree angle to the surface. Use slow and steady movements to prevent overheating and ensure even grinding.
  • Cutting Technique: Apply light pressure and allow the disc to do the work. Be steady and follow marked lines for a clean cut.

Step 5: Consider Safety Measures

In any metalwork, safety should be a priority.

  • Protective Gear: Always use gloves, goggles, and a face shield to protect yourself from sparks and debris.
  • Environment: Work in a well-ventilated area, especially when grinding to avoid inhaling metal dust.

Step 6: Evaluate the Costs and Longevity

Understand the cost-effectiveness of both disc types.

  • Durability: Metal grinding discs tend to wear out faster than cutting discs due to their usage in surface preparation. Replace them as needed to maintain efficiency.
  • Cost: Generally, cutting discs can be a bit pricier, but their longevity in cutting applications can offer better value over time.

Conclusion

By understanding the difference between metal grinding disc and cutting disc, you can ensure you select the right tool for your project, enhancing both your efficiency and results. Whether you are grinding to smooth surfaces or cutting to achieve desired shapes, using the correct disc type is vital for optimal performance.
